* IELTS is listed
as a specified examination by WEC under certain conditions.
Please note the following before applying to the Funding Scheme
for Workplace English Training for courses leading to an IELTS
examination:
1. IELTS
is recognized as a specified examination by WEC only
for in-house tailor-made English training with effect from
1 January 2005 (applications received on or before 31 December
2004, individual or company, are not qualified for subsidies
for taking the IELTS examination, regardless of the examination
date);
2. such
courses should be designed for and taken only by employees
who have obtained their first local or overseas degree within
3 years prior to the date of the IELTS examination (as counted
from the issuance date of the certificate of graduation);
and
3. such
courses should lead to the Academic Module of the IELTS examination
(courses leading to the General Training Module will not be
accepted).
The above
requirements are subject to change without prior notice, and
the Office of WEC reserves the right to accept or reject any
applications to the Funding Scheme for Workplace English Training
for undertaking IELTS.
